In a below thread you talk about the $8,000 tax credit and about a client of yours who makes $300,000 a year and is "...gladly claiming his $8,000..." on an $800,000 first home you designed for him. hmmmm, I think you better get your caash from this guy soon because he may end up in the big house instead of your house.
-This "tax credit", like most wealth transfers, is not really a credit against paid taxes but rather a bribe to buy a house. It is not for your $300,000 client. It is for the other end of the pay scale.
-Here is a FAQ excerpt from the government web page for this $8,000 program:
"Are there any income limits for claiming the tax credit?
Yes. The income limit for single taxpayers is $75,000; the limit is $150,000 for married taxpayers filing a joint return. The tax credit amount is reduced for buyers with a modified adjusted gross income (MAGI) of more than $75,000 for single taxpayers and $150,000 for married taxpayers filing a joint return. The phaseout range for the tax credit program is equal to $20,000. That is, the tax credit amount is reduced to zero for taxpayers with MAGI of more than $95,000 (single) or $170,000 (married) and is reduced proportionally for taxpayers with MAGIs between these amounts."
